The Birth of Slot Machines
The first slot machine, invented in the late 19th century, was a mechanical device featuring three reels and a simple payout system. The famous “Liberty Bell” machine, created by Charles Fey in 1895, became the blueprint for future machines. Players would pull a lever to spin the reels, and matching symbols would trigger a payout. The early designs were simple, intuitive, and required no prior gambling knowledge, which contributed to their immediate popularity.
These mechanical slots relied on basic combinations of symbols like bells, horseshoes, and playing cards. Despite their simplicity, they introduced a new kind of entertainment that combined luck, excitement, and the allure of instant rewards.
Transition to Electromechanical and Video Slots
By the mid-20th century, technological advancements led to electromechanical slot machines. These offered more sophisticated features such as multiple paylines, bigger payouts, and bonus rounds. The innovation didn’t stop there; the 1970s introduced the first video slots, which replaced mechanical reels with digital screens.
Video slots allowed for richer graphics, animated symbols, and complex game mechanics. Players could now enjoy interactive elements like mini-games, free spins, and progressive jackpots. The move to digital formats also set the stage for the online slot revolution, making the games accessible to a global audience.

The Psychology Behind Slots
Slot machines are designed to be psychologically engaging. The combination of anticipation, random rewards, and sensory stimulation taps into human behavior, creating excitement and prolonged engagement. Features such as near-wins and variable payout schedules exploit cognitive biases, making gameplay more compelling while maintaining fairness through RNGs.
